Shell while循环语法
Web略有不同。 while ...:在前者中,grep 在 subshell 中运行,而在后者中,while 循环位于子 shell 中。这通常只有在您想在循环中保留某些状态时才有意义 - 在这种情况下,您应该使用第一种形式。 另一方面,如果你写 WebMar 21, 2013 · @danfuzz I know this is an old thread, but it would be great if you cite this in case people wanna read exactly why [[ is preferred over [. I know everyone can Google on their own... but still, it's good practice to cite.. makes your comment more robust and the reader's search faster and more efficient.
Shell while循环语法
Did you know?
Web程序运行后,控制台输出如下:. 首先,我们定义了一个最外层的 while 循环嵌套,计数器 变量 i 从 0 开始,结束条件是 i < 3,每次执行一次循环将 i 的值加 1,并打印当前 i 的值。. … WebAug 26, 2024 · 关于这几种while循环的写法,还有一点要注意:写法一和写法四传递数据的源都是一个单独的进程,它们传递的数据一被while循环读取,所有数据就丢弃了,而以实体文件作为重定向传递的数据,while读取了之后并不会丢弃。. 更标准一些的说法是,当标准输入 ...
Webbash shell 死循环 在linux shell脚本中,如何编写死循环? 死循环(无限循环)是一组无休止一直执行的指令。由于循环没有终止条件,或者有一个永远无法满足的条件,导致这些指令一直执行。 使用while的死循环语法如下: #!/bin/bash while : do echo "Press [CTRL+C] to stop.." sleep 1 done 请注意:是空命令。 WebApr 13, 2016 · 由例子可见 while read line 是一次性将信息读入并赋值给line ,而for是每次读取一个以空格为分割符的字符串。. 【原因】. while中使用重定向机制,IPS中的所有信息都被读入并重定向给了整个while 语句中的line 变量。. 所以当我们在while循环中再一次调用read语 …
WebMay 2, 2024 · Linux shell脚本使用while循环执行ssh的注意事项 发布于2024-05-03 11:32:58 阅读 2.3K 0 如果要使用ssh批量登录到其它系统上操作时,我们会采用循环的方式去处理,那么这里存在一个巨大坑,你必须要小心了。 WebMar 25, 2024 · Shell while循环用法总结 - Charramma - 博客园. while循环用于不断执行一系列命令,也用于从输入文件中读取数据。. 命令执行完毕,控制返回循环顶部,从头开始 …
Webshell编程之while死循环. 在linux下编程的程序猿都知道shell脚本,就算你不怎么熟悉,也应该听过的吧!. 那在shell脚本中的死循环该怎么写呢?. 或者你也可以用for语句 … michaels craft store in tyler txWebgocphim.net michaels craft store in winston salem ncWebDec 19, 2024 · Shell脚本是一种编程语言,可以用来自动化执行一系列命令。流程控制是Shell脚本中的重要概念,它可以让脚本根据不同的条件执行不同的命令。以下是Shell脚 … michaels craft store in ventura caWebApr 1, 2024 · Shell编程之变量及LAMP导航菜单编写.mp4 3.Shell编程之IF条件语句各种案例演练.mp4 4.使用if条件语句编写MySQL备份脚本.mp4 5.Shell编程之LAMP一键安装脚本 … how to change storage location of whatsappWeb这就意味着while循环中的程序实际上是在一个子进程中执行的,当前进程通过管道将文件内容传递到子进程。. 循环体中的value并非是外部定义的value,在循环体中对value赋值自然也不能改变外部value的值。. 解决方法是换一种读文件的方法,将循环体放到当前进程 ... michaels craft store in waldorfWeb一. 什么是Shell. Shell是一个命令行解释器,它为用户提供了一个面向Linux内核发送请求以便运行程序的界面系统级程序,用户可以用Shell来启动、挂起、停止甚至是编写一些程序。. Shell的作用是解释执行用户的命令,用户输入一条命令,Shell就解释执行一条,这种 ... michaels craft store in winston-salemWebAug 31, 2024 · while command do Statement(s) to be executed if command is true done. 这里Shell命令进行计算。如果结果值是 true,给定语句被执行。如果命令为 false,那么没有语句将不执行,程序将跳转到done语句后的下一行。 例子: 下面是一个简单的例子,使用while循环显示数字0到9: michaels craft store johnson city tn hours